The Company

A very well-known and desirable company are seeking an optometrist for their well-established practice in Kingston Upon Thames. Offering a unique line of work, mainly dealing with pre/post op consultations within cataracts, they have a good reputation across the UK and have become a very attractive company to work for. Priding themselves on the service they provide to their patients as well as having state of the art equipment.

The Position

We are looking for a strong and confident optometrist who can commit to a full time position and is 2 years qualified plus. Preferably someone who has the cataract accreditation (but not necessary) or is wanting to develop their skills in the near future, as they offer some amazing career development. You would be expected to work every Saturday and they are offering a salary up to £68,000 plus bonus, pension, fees covered and more.
